Immediate Risks for Affected Users

For individuals whose information was part of the elixserr leaked dataset, the immediate concern is identity theft and credential stuffing. Because many people reuse passwords across multiple sites, the exposure of encrypted hashes can lead to the compromise of other accounts, such as banking or email. Phishing campaigns are also a near-certainty, as attackers will likely use the leaked email addresses to craft convincing social engineering attempts. Users must treat their data as if it is already in the hands of malicious actors.

Increased risk of targeted phishing emails using leaked credentials.

Potential for account takeover on other platforms due to password reuse.

Long-term vulnerability to social engineering attacks based on exposed data.

Possible secondary market sale of the data on underground forums.

Technical Analysis of the Breach

Preliminary technical analysis suggests the leak originated from a misconfigured server within the company's cloud infrastructure. This specific type of error, often referred to as an open bucket or directory, is a common but severe mistake in cloud security. It underscores the importance of regular security audits and the principle of least privilege, where access rights are assigned based on strict necessity. The incident serves as a stark reminder that human error and configuration mistakes are often the weakest links in security chains.
